
Food manufacturing demands precision, consistency, and efficiency. Whether producing sauces, gravies, sweets, dairy products, or ready-to-eat foods, maintaining uniform mixing is essential for product quality. Choosing the right Industrial Cooking Mixer Machine can significantly improve production efficiency while supporting consistent results across every batch.
Unlike manual mixing, industrial cooking mixers combine controlled heating with continuous agitation. This prevents ingredients from settling, sticking, or burning while ensuring even cooking throughout the production cycle. As production volumes increase, this level of automation becomes increasingly valuable.
Before investing in an industrial cooking mixer, businesses should first determine the products they intend to manufacture. Different food applications require varying mixing speeds, heating methods, and vessel capacities. Understanding these requirements helps buyers choose equipment that aligns with their production goals.
Several important factors should be compared before purchasing:
- Batch capacity suitable for production demand
- Type of heating system
- Mixing efficiency and speed control
- Stainless steel food-contact surfaces
- Ease of cleaning
- Operator safety features
- Energy efficiency
- Availability of service and spare parts
Production scalability is another important consideration. Businesses planning future expansion should invest in equipment capable of handling higher production volumes rather than selecting machinery based only on current demand. This approach can reduce future capital expenditure.
Energy consumption also affects long-term operating costs. Efficient heating systems and properly engineered mixing mechanisms help optimize electricity usage while maintaining consistent cooking performance.
Food safety remains a priority for every commercial kitchen and manufacturing unit. Equipment with hygienic construction, smooth surfaces, and accessible cleaning points simplifies sanitation and supports compliance with food processing standards.

Many businesses make the mistake of choosing machinery solely based on initial cost. However, evaluating reliability, productivity, maintenance requirements, and operational efficiency provides a better understanding of the equipment's long-term value.
